Spain already recycles 86% of the materials used to produce solar energy. Wind turbines have a useful life of 20 to 25 years.

Six new blade recycling projects will be underway, in principle, within two years. Until 2030, Spain will generate about 10,000 tons per year of blades and other elements of wind turbines, which will even contribute to recycling in other European markets, says Joan Groizard, general director of the Institute for Energy Diversification and Saving (IDAE), Ministry for the Ecological Transition.
